Frequently Asked Questions About Restoration in Latimer

Get answers to common questions about restoration services in Latimer, Iowa.

1What are the most common types of restoration services needed by homeowners in Latimer, and are they seasonal?

In Latimer, the most common services are water damage restoration from burst pipes or appliance failures, often in winter due to freezing, and storm damage repair from severe summer thunderstorms and hail. Fire and smoke damage restoration is also critical, with increased risk during dry periods and from heating systems in older homes. Mold remediation is a year-round concern due to Iowa's humidity, especially after any water intrusion event.

2How quickly should I expect a local restoration company to respond to an emergency in Latimer, Iowa?

A reputable local provider should offer 24/7 emergency service and typically respond within 60-90 minutes to Latimer and the surrounding Franklin County area. Speed is critical to mitigate secondary damage like mold growth or structural weakening. When calling, ask specifically about their current dispatch availability from nearby hubs like Hampton or Mason City to ensure a prompt arrival.

3Are there specific local permits or regulations in Latimer, Iowa, that affect restoration projects?

Yes, for structural repairs, you will likely need a building permit from the City of Latimer. Furthermore, any asbestos testing is governed by Iowa DNR regulations, which is a key consideration for homes built before the 1980s. For major water damage projects involving plumbing, work must comply with Iowa's statewide plumbing code, and your restoration contractor should handle all necessary permit applications.

4What should I look for when choosing a restoration company serving Latimer, and are local companies better than national chains?

Prioritize companies with IICRC certification, proper Iowa licensing, and verifiable local references. A true local company with deep ties to Franklin County often has better knowledge of common local construction materials (like older plaster) and faster mobilization. They also understand regional weather patterns, such as how to properly dry a structure after a basement flood during Iowa's humid summers.

5Does homeowner's insurance in Iowa typically cover restoration costs, and how does the process work?

Most standard Iowa policies cover sudden, accidental damage like a burst pipe or storm damage but often exclude flooding, which requires separate coverage. The key is to immediately document the damage with photos/videos before any cleanup begins and contact your insurer. A reputable Latimer-area restoration company will work directly with your insurance adjuster, providing detailed moisture maps and repair estimates to streamline the claims process.
